Coats for kids drive!
 

We are starting to collect coats for kids of all ages to give away in November. Last year, with the help of the Hispanic/Latino club, we were able to help 200 families receive coats and sweatshirts for their children. With your help, maybe we can help 400 families this year! If you or your family or friends have children’s coats or jackets to donate you can bring them to the meetings. Marsha has volunteered to store until our event.
